What companies run services between Crato, Portugal and Lisbon, Portugal?

You can take a train from Crato to Lisboa Oriente via Entroncamento in around 3h 5m. Alternatively, Rede Expressos operates a bus from Crato to Estação Rodoviária de Sete Rios twice daily. Tickets cost €14–35 and the journey takes 3h 20m.
